the musicians
A live musical performance will be provided by the Towson Trio, members of the Department of Music faculty at Towson University, during the VIP hour at the event.
about the university
![]() |
The Towson University Department of Music is regarded as one of the finest music education programs in the State of Maryland and in the region. More music students have been trained for careers in education than any other institution in the state of Maryland. The Department of Music is fully accredited with the National Association of Schools of Music. For more information, please visit www.towson.edu/music. |
about the performers
![]() |
Sara Nichols is Principal Flute of the Baltimore Opera Orchestra, and has performed as Guest Principal Flute with the Baltimore and St. Louis Symphony Orchestras. She has enjoyed making chamber music appearances throughout the U.S., Russia, Poland, and Italy. A long time member of the faculties of Towson University and the Baltimore School for the Arts, Ms. Nichols is also an active member of the Calvert Hall College High School Parents' Club and Band Parents Organization. |
![]() |
Leslie Starr is currently principal oboist of the Baltimore Chamber Orchestra, the Baltimore Bach Concert Series, and the Key West Symphony, and was principal oboe with the Delaware Symphony for ten years. Appointed to the position of professor of oboe at Towson University in 1997, she is a member of Quintígre, the faculty wind quintet, and also appears in other chamber music ensembles at the university. In addition, Ms. Starr has been oboe instructor at the Baltimore School for the Arts since 1992. |
![]() |
Marguerite Levin is Principal clarinetist with the Baltimore Opera Orchestra and Associate Professor of Clarinet at Towson University. An active performer in the Washington, D.C./Baltimore area, she performs regularly with the National Gallery Orchestra, Alexandria Symphony, Annapolis Symphony, Wolf Trap Opera Orchestra, and the Key West Symphony. She is a former member of the United States Navy Band in Washington, D.C. |
